With rain in the air it opens up another potential test for the regs

I believe the team trailing at heat 10 can request the match be be curtailed if conditions are poor, the team leading cannot 

So what if Wolves are leading by 8 after 10 - can Sheffield request it called as the team trailing in the meeting or is it the aggregate score

More and more it seems what the regs don't say is taken as most important as opposed to what they do say - it could be vital if the above were to occur.......
